Definitions

from The Century Dictionary.

  • Of or pertaining to the study of X-rays, specifically by means of the fluorescent screen.

from Wiktionary, Creative Commons Attribution/Share-Alike License.

  • adjective Of or pertaining to radioscopy

Etymologies

from Wiktionary, Creative Commons Attribution/Share-Alike License

radio- + -scopic
